… Beyond the Buzzwords is a multimedia project in which Yale-connected experts break down some of the buzzwords often used in sustainable … a carefully curated set of explanatory resources. The site is a collaboration between the Yale Center for Business and the Environment (CBEY) and the Tsai Center for Innovative Thinking at Yale (CITY). Go Beyond the Buzzwords! … strategy. What is GreenLight? GreenLight is a series of innovation workshops hosted by the Yale Center for Business and the Environment. These fast-paced, interactive workshops are designed to help Yale students practice and learn rapid ideation techniques, while helping leading companies … of a multidisciplinary team of students.
